The Museum is located in the central Piazza del Popolo, the heart of the old town center of Presicce, on the first floor of the Palazzo Ducale. The objects are arranged within several thematic rooms: the Earth Room, the Fire Room, the Water Room, and the Time Room. The artifacts are the result of donations from private citizens who wanted to share their treasures with the community and with visitors eager to learn about and delve into the peasant traditions of Salento. The Museum is part of the national “Oil Roads” circuit. Since 1996, the “Museo Aperto” Association has been carrying out outreach and training activities through cultural events, local interventions, and guided tours.
